Advanced Sustainable Fabric Technologies

In 2025, DIY ethical fashion designers will be embracing advanced sustainable fabric technologies such as lab-grown textiles, bio-fabricated materials, and innovative plant-based fibers. These cutting-edge materials will offer a more environmentally friendly alternative to traditional fabrics while providing unique textures and properties for creative designs.

Biodegradable and Compostable Materials

With a focus on reducing waste and environmental impact, DIY ethical fashion designers will turn to biodegradable and compostable materials for their creations. These materials will allow for the production of garments that can naturally decompose at the end of their lifecycle, minimizing the fashion industry's contribution to landfill waste.

3D Printing and Digital Fabrication

In 2025, 3D printing and digital fabrication will play a significant role in the production of sustainable fashion. DIY designers will utilize these technologies to create custom-fit garments and accessories, reducing material waste and energy consumption. Additionally, digital fabrication will enable the use of recycled and recyclable materials in the design process.

Upcycling and Circular Design

DIY ethical fashion designers will continue to embrace upcycling and circular design principles in 2025. By repurposing existing garments and materials, designers can reduce the demand for new resources and minimize the environmental footprint of their creations. This approach aligns with the growing trend of sustainable fashion and promotes a more conscious consumption mindset.
